加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.xcrb.com/)- 应用程序、AI行业应用、CDN、低代码、区块链!
当前位置: 首页 > 服务器 > 搭建环境 > Linux > 正文

Linux下高效数据库搭建与模型稳定性优化指南

发布时间:2026-05-16 08:23:40 所属栏目:Linux 来源:DaWei
导读:  在Linux环境下搭建高效数据库,需从系统配置与数据库选型入手。推荐使用PostgreSQL或MySQL作为核心数据库,两者均支持高并发、事务处理及复杂查询。安装前建议更新系统源并安装必要的依赖包,如libssl、zlib、gc

  在Linux环境下搭建高效数据库,需从系统配置与数据库选型入手。推荐使用PostgreSQL或MySQL作为核心数据库,两者均支持高并发、事务处理及复杂查询。安装前建议更新系统源并安装必要的依赖包,如libssl、zlib、gcc等,确保编译环境完整。通过apt-get(Debian/Ubuntu)或yum/dnf(CentOS/RHEL)可快速部署,例如:sudo apt install postgresql-15。


2026AI模拟图,仅供参考

  数据库性能优化始于参数调优。以PostgreSQL为例,修改postgresql.conf文件中的shared_buffers、work_mem、effective_cache_size等关键参数,建议将shared_buffers设为物理内存的25%~30%,避免过度占用。同时启用wal_buffers和checkpoint_segments,减少I/O压力。重启服务后,使用pgbench进行基准测试,验证调整效果。


  模型稳定性依赖于数据一致性与索引管理。定期分析表结构并重建索引,防止因碎片化导致查询变慢。使用CREATE INDEX CONCURRENTLY避免锁表操作,保障线上服务连续性。对于频繁读取的字段,合理添加B-tree或GIN索引;对文本搜索场景,可考虑使用全文检索功能提升响应速度。


  日志监控与备份策略不可忽视。启用数据库审计日志,记录关键操作行为。使用pg_dump或mysqldump定时备份数据,并配合cron任务实现每日增量+每周全量备份。建议将备份文件存至异地存储或云对象存储,增强容灾能力。同时配置systemd服务监控,一旦数据库进程异常,自动触发告警与恢复脚本。


  安全方面,禁止使用root账户直接连接数据库,创建专用用户并赋予最小权限。通过防火墙限制访问端口,仅允许可信IP连接。启用SSL加密通信,防止数据泄露。定期更新数据库版本,及时修补已知漏洞,保持系统整体安全性。


  综合上述措施,结合实际业务负载持续调优,可构建稳定、高效且可扩展的数据库环境,为上层应用提供可靠支撑。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章